AS A SENIOR (2014-15)Finished her standout career in the top five in nine different all-time statistical categories, including as the program's most prolific 3-point shooter (227) and leader in both games played and games started (125/123) … Fell just 16 points shy of Jessica Pate's all-time scoring mark with 1,676, and ranks as the NCAA era leader in that statistic … Following her senior season, was named First Team All-SSC and Second Team All-South Region by
Daktronics, Inc. … Was chosen as MVP of the Sunshine State Conference Tournament and was also honored as a member of the NCAA All-South Region Tournament Team … Finished second on the team in scoring, which was good enough for fifth in the conference, at 13.9 per game … Her 4.8 rebounds was third on the team and also among the league leaders … Averaged a team-best 2.0 made 3-pointers per game, which was fifth-highest in the league, and swiped 1.5 steals per (third on the team, 12th in the conference) … Second-best on the squad in free throw percentage (.739) and 3-point percentage (.368), also making the league leader in each … Scored 20 points or better in four games, and was in double digits in 23, for a final career total in the latter of 89 … Season-best of 24 points came against Saint Leo in the SSC Tournament opener, on 6-of-11 shooting, 4-of-6 on 3-pointers, and 8-of-9 on free throws (3/5/15) … Also had 21 and five made 3-pointers vs. Rollins in the NCAA South Region semifinals (3/14/15) … In her final game, had a team-high 20 points in the national quarterfinal round against California (3/24/15) … Here are the remaining rankings for Robinson on the program's all-time lists in addition to those previously mentioned: minutes (second, 3,452), free throws made (second, 357), steals (second, 191), rebounds (fourth, 594), field goals made (fourth, 546) and assists (sixth, 235).
AS A JUNIOR (2013-14)Became just the fifth 1,000-point scorer in NSU women's history when she hit two free throws in a win over Rollins (1/18/14) … Has since moved to third on the list, at 1,245 … Ranked third on the team in scoring (12.5), rebounding (4.9) and steals (45), while starting in all 34 games … Was also third in double-digit scoring efforts, notching at least 10 points on 24 occasions … Notched a double-double in the team's win over Flagler (11/30/13), with 22 points and a season-high 11 rebounds, and for that, and her 14 points against Pitt-Johnstown (11/29/13) was named SSC Player of the Week … Scored 25 on 9-of-15 shooting, along with eight rebounds and four assists, against Saint Leo (1/29/14) … 16 times, had multiple 3-pointers in a game … Was named to the SSC All-Tournament Team … Besides scoring, ranks highly on many other NSU career lists, including games played (third, 92), field goals made (third, 413), 3-pointers made (third, 164), free throws made (fifth, 255), steals (sixth, 143), rebounds (ninth, 145), assists (10th, 166).
AS A SOPHOMORE (2012-13)Following the season, was named Co-Sunshine State Conference Defensive Player of the Year … Also was named All-South Region Second Team by
Daktronics, Inc. … Was second on the team and fifth in the SSC, in scoring at 14.1 points per game … Was also sixth in the conference and second on the team in steals (2.2) … Second on the team at 5.3 rebounds per game … Scored a career-high 28 points against Saint Leo on the road, knocking down six 3-pointers (12/1/2012) … Pulled down 14 rebounds, best in her career and best of the season by a Shark, at Florida Tech (2/27/2013) … Had seven steals, also NSU's season high, against Tampa (2/16/2013) … Scored at least 20 points in six games, and double digits in 28 of 32 games, all starts, on the season … Was awarded All-SSC Second Team … Already has 820 career points, seventh on the program's all-time list … Her 98 steals and 281 field goals made both also rank seventh, while her 112 3-pointers made is fourth.
AS A FRESHMAN (2011-12)Named to the
Women's Division II Bulletin All-America Freshman team … Selected as the SSC Freshman of the Year and named to the All-SSC Newcomer team … Member of the SSC Academic Team … Played in 28 games and made 26 starts in her debut campaign … Averaged 13.2 points, 3.8 rebounds and 1.3 assists, and shot 37 percent from 3-point range … Recorded 18 points in first game with the Sharks against Valdosta State (11/11/11) … Tallied 23 points in first collegiate victory against Columbus State (11/12/11) … Tied the NSU single-game record with six made 3-pointers in win over Bemidji State (11/25/11) … Registered 21 points and six boards in victory over SW Minnesota State (11/26/11) … Recorded a season-high 27 points in the Sharks’ win over No. 22 Florida Southern (1/7/12) … Hit six treys to help NSU defeat Saint Leo (1/21/12) … Set a then-NSU single-game record with seven made 3-pointers in a win over Tampa (2/11/12) … Tallied 16 points and seven rebounds in the Sharks' SSC Tournament quarterfinal victory at Eckerd (2/29/12).
HIGH SCHOOLAttended South Broward High School, playing for coach Richard Walker … Played basketball for four years in high school and ran track for two … Averaged 15 points, eight rebounds, four assists and five steals per game as a senior … SheCanPlay.org Class 6A Senior all-state team 2011 member … MVP of the SheCanPlay.org Senior 2011 Showcase … Nominated as a high school All-American … Named to the Broward County Fab-5 … Selected to the Miami Herald first-team and Sun-Sentinel second-team … South Broward 2011 Scholar Athlete of the Year … Reached two 6A state Final Fours.
